Chapter 5 Why do you think you are not good enough?
After Katarina left, Ryan was completely focused on the glimmer.
The full name of the continent they were in was Valoran, and the planet that included all the continents and oceans was called the Land of Runes.
A wizard who had been wandering for countless years once said that mastering runes was equivalent to understanding the secrets of magic.
Except for very few cases, the birth of every wizard was destined by nature, and the strength at the moment of awakening determined the height that could be reached in the future.
Unless more rune secrets could be understood.
When Ryan first arrived in the Land of Runes, he awakened water magic, and his magic power was extremely powerful.
After joining Noxus, he continued to make military achievements, and all the wizard books in the Noxus Empire were opened to him.
This was also the point he liked most about Noxus. As long as there was strength and merit, the empire would not be stingy with any rewards.
A rune like the word "water" rose again in Ryan's palm, and his eyes rarely revealed a trace of reminiscence.
This was the first rune he mastered, and it was the ‘water’ rune that best matched him.
He still remembered that time in the desert of Shurima, when he and his superiors encountered the Quicksand Legion of Shurima. He used the magic power in his body to outline the rune for the first time, and the huge rune array appeared, and a large area of yellow sand was wetted by rain and turned into soil.
After a whole day of fierce fighting, the Quicksand Legion of Shurima was buried in the soil by him and his comrades, and they built a new Noxtora, which was a symbol of the Shurima city's submission to Noxus.
As his thoughts turned back, more runes emerged from his palms, and the runes emitted a deep blue light, surrounding the purple glimmer, and from time to time there were blue threads passing through the glimmer potion.
Soon, the rune gave Ryan the answer.
Through the analysis of multiple runes, although he could not produce glimmer, he almost understood its secret.
He had never thought that in addition to the Hextech created by Piltover, there was another way to steal the power of magic.
In the flickering purple light of the glimmer, he seemed to see a kind of magic that could be named "variable".
This kind of magic can roughly open the door to the potential of the human body, but unfortunately, it is not known whether it is limited by the creator's psychology or ability. The glimmer did not control the violent power of magic, but just roughly made it able to merge with the human body, which made the uncontrollable magic even more violent.
"Wonderful design, crazy ideas. Such a person should come to Noxus, only there can he show his talent." Ryan was a little regretful.
The creator of the glimmer was obviously born in the wrong place. Such a person has no future in Piltover. In the end, he was either driven crazy by the lower city of Zaun or judged by the law enforcement officer of the upper city of Piltover.
Thinking of Piltover's progressive code based on the code of humanity, Ryan's face was filled with sarcasm:
"It's absurd to talk about humanity in a world where one's future is in danger. Ionia has its own outstanding strength, but what does Piltover have? Heimerdinger, who has lived for 300 years? Or the rookie Jace Tallis?"
Dong! Dong! Dong!
Hearing the knock on the door, Ryan threw the glimmer into the bucket and took back the runes that spread out from his palm.
"Sir, the time has come."
"Then let's go, Miss Katarina."
As the door opened, Ryan saw a well-dressed noble lady.
The black close-fitting dress perfectly showed Katarina's figure, and her burgundy long hair hung behind her, messy but graceful.
Facing the carefully dressed Catalina, Ryan felt a little awkward. After looking around with admiration, he sighed and shook his head:
"The makeup is in place, but your expression is too stiff. A qualified assassin must learn to adapt to various identities, at least learn how to play various roles."
"He doesn't know these either." Catalina was a little dissatisfied.
"You don't have to compare with him, you will definitely be better than him in the future." Ryan's eyes were encouraging, "I am more optimistic about you, you can become the most outstanding assassin."
Then, regardless of Catalina's strange expression, he naturally took her arm and walked out.
"I will only cooperate with you once, try to be a noble lady of the Kekao family, understand but don't indulge."
"I'll try my best."
Catalina tried to restrain herself, maintain an awkward smile, and constantly tried to relax her body to adapt to her current state.
Sitting on the mechanical car heading to the banquet hall, Catalina was relieved when Ryan let her go.
As if to ease the previous embarrassment, she pointed to the cushion under her body and asked curiously:
"Is it a technological product unique to Piltover that is driven by pure machinery?"
Ryan lifted a corner of the car curtain and admired the downtown street scene of Piltover outside the window:
"The mechanical car originated from Viktor, a student of Heimerdinger. He was determined to change the lower city with technology and invented various machines to improve people's livelihood. His ideal is beautiful, but the reality is extremely ironic."
Ryan's face was full of mockery of the city, and he said in a strange tone:
"All the machines are only used in the upper city of Piltover, and the people of Zaun in the lower city still live a life worse than dogs. A bridge separates them, and the difference is in abundance."
"You seem to admire this person?"
After Katarina finished speaking, she added as if to defend herself:
"I'm trying to adapt to my current role."
"I do admire this man." After saying that, Ryan smiled and encouraged: "Say whatever you think. I don't agree with the ruthless way your father upholds. Sometimes being more curious about the world will make you grow faster."
"But that is the way of mages." Katarina felt that this sentence went against her education.

"Using wisdom and Hex crystals, Jestaris pried open the door to magic. Why do you think you can't do it?" Ryan asked.
"I don't have such a smart brain." Katarina shook her head.
"Victor is Jayce's helper. I think he played a more important role in Hex research, so I admire him very much." Ryan said.
"What does this have to do with me?" Katarina didn't understand why she had to turn back to the previous topic.
"Do you think I'm worse than the two of them?" Ryan asked back.
"Your Excellency is far better than the two of them combined."
This is by no means Katarina's flattery. The heroic stories of Noxus will be circulated in the empire. Among those heroes, Ryan in front of him is definitely one of the most outstanding ones.
Not only does he have powerful magic, but he also has corresponding brilliant deeds in alchemy, war command, assassination, medical treatment, and magic research.
In the eyes of Noxians, the name of Ryan Meredith symbolizes excellence.
Such a person is not comparable to the two ordinary scientists in Piltover.
"Then why do you think you can't master magic." Ryan's words are meaningful.
Hearing this, Katarina's expression froze, and then she felt a little absurd.
If Ryan was just Victor, she didn't doubt that she could become Jayce. But Ryan is Ryan, is she really qualified to carry this excellence?
"Don't think too much, it's because I'm optimistic about your potential that I brought you with me. I believe you will not disappoint my expectations, Miss Katarina."
"If I have potential, I won't be here. I should participate in more killings with the army." Katarina expressed her dissatisfaction with herself.
"It takes time to realize potential. Even if you want to live up to others' trust, you should do better. Okay, it's time for us to get off the car."
When the mechanical car arrived at the location, Ryan got off the car first and extended his hand to Catalina in the car, behaving as elegantly as a nobleman.
"Sir, I will try my best."
Catalina had an awkward smile on her face, which was much better than the stiff smile before. It can be seen that she tried to adapt herself to her current identity.
Ryan smiled and pulled Catalina's white hand, letting her stand up and get off the car.
He was looking forward to the banquet later, not only to seeing the new performance of his new subordinates, but also to meeting some interesting people.
Ryan helped himself and Catalina to tidy up their clothes, and then followed the waiter's instructions and took Catalina into the banquet hall of the Midalda family.
